Role Summary

Based in our Chadderton office, the Billing and Credit Controller will be a key member of the Finance department, working closely with the Billing and Credit Control Manager to ensure deadlines are met with the Credit Control and Billing. Experience of working in a Finance role with high attention to detail and error checking skills is essential.

Key Tasks and Responsibilities:

  • Offering support to the Billing and Credit Control Manager as well as the Financial Controllers and other finance team members where required. The successful candidates would eventually move into a No2 role to essentially run the team when the Manager is not around.
  • Making sure all customers pay invoices within agreed timescales, this will involve chasing customer both via Telephone and Email.
  • To ensure any queries are dealt with, face to face with other Sudlows staff, via telephone and email.
  • Ensuring Invoicing is completed and sent to clients in a professional, accurate and timely manner.
  • General Data input and extraction.
  • To support the team to maintain accurate, timely and legible records.
  • Acting as mentor to University Placement Students.
